Date for   Saturday, April 5, 2014 8:00:00 AM - Saturday, April 5, 2014 6:00:00 PM

Sessions by Track

Icon legend

Needs a Presenter meaning it's a good idea, but nobody has yet stepped up to the plate to present that session   all.
Pending Approval meaning that someone expressed interest in presenting but it has not yet been approved.   all.
Approved Session meaning there is a confirmed speaker for the session   all.
Heads Up! If you are logged in, you can see and change what sessions you are interested in.


The .NET Framework is a popular development platform for building apps for Windows, Windows Store, Windows Phone, Windows Server, and Windows Azure. The .NET Framework platform includes the C# and Visual Basic programming languages, the common language runtime, and an extensive class library.

.NET DDD by Example More Info
Advanced .NET Debugging More Info
BDD in .NET with SpecFlow More Info
Build Stuff that Works with F# More Info
Canopy view of single-page applications (SPAs) More Info
Client-Side SharePoint 2013 More Info
Cloud Telephony - Web RTC with Plivo More Info
Creating Secure .Net Applications More Info
Deploying .NET Applications with WiX (Windows Installer XML) More Info
Developing Mobile Solutions with Azure Mobile Services in Windows 8.1 and Windows Phone More Info
DRY: Writing ADO.NET Providers for ASP.NET Forms... ONCE! More Info
EF's Magic Unicorns: Code First and FluentAPI More Info
Embracing Common Design Patterns More Info
Enhancing Existing Web Applications with SignalR More Info
F# for the C# Developer More Info
Get a Sneak Peak at Kinect for Windows V2 - A Developer Preview in C# More Info
How I Learned to Love Dependency Injection More Info
How not to get hacked - 5 Common .net Security Vulnerabilities and how to Fix Them More Info
How not to get hacked 2 - 5 MORE Common .net Security Vulnerabilities and how to Fix Them More Info
IEnumerable, ISaveable, IDontGetIt: Understanding .NET Interfaces More Info
Internet Of Things - Go real-time with everything More Info
Isolate Your Tests with Mocks More Info
Localizing .NET Applications More Info
Messaging 101 More Info
Nuget Essentials More Info
Regex Searches: Ain't Nobody Got Time for That! More Info
Regular Expressions Boot Camp More Info
Rock Your .NET Coding Standards More Info
Rock Your Code Using Code Contracts More Info
Rock Your Code With Visual Studio Add-ins More Info
T, Earl Grey, Hot: Generics in .NET More Info
test More Info
Using SignalR to Build Real Time Applications More Info
Visual Studio 2013 Tips and Tricks for the .NET Developer More Info
Web Applications Re-Imagined for Today's Demanding End Users More Info
What's new in Windows Azure Infrastructure as a Service (IaaS) More Info
Why Windows 8 Applications need OData and How You can be a Data Ninja More Info


Talks on Agile practices such as SCRUM, Lean and eXtreme programming, software craftsmanship
Clean Code I - Design Patterns and Best Practices More Info
Clean Code II - Cut your Dependencies with Dependency Injection Part 1 More Info
Clean Code II - Cut your Dependencies with Dependency Injection Part 2 More Info
Clean Code III - Software Craftsmanship More Info
DevOps and Continuous Delivery More Info
Distributed Agile Development More Info
Mob Programming - Like A Boss More Info
Panel: Implementing Agile in the real world More Info
Why Agile Works...and How to Screw it Up! More Info

Database (SQL/NoSQL)

Database (SQL/NoSQL)
Data Integrity: the Row Spanning Dependency antipattern. More Info
Data Modeling: Implementing Bi-Temporal Access to Data. More Info
Do-It-Yourself Graph Search More Info
ExpressJS and MongoDB end to end More Info
Introduction to MongoDB More Info
MongoDB: Sharding Production Databases More Info
Power BI - Self-Service BI A new way to ETL, store and display data in and out of the cloud More Info
Practical MongoDB More Info
Pushing Data to and from the Cloud with SQL Azure Data Sync More Info
Rogue Data Integration with Talend Open Studio More Info
Sailing the Ocean of 1’s and 0’s… becoming a Data Experience Expert More Info
Set it and Forget it: Automating Data Movement Management More Info

Design (UX/UI)

Design (UX/UI)
Designing for Windows 8.1 More Info

DevOps/System Administration

DevOps/System Administration
.NET Continuous Integration Server More Info
Application Monitoring using Graphite: An Introduction More Info
Application Performance Management Using System Center 2012 More Info
Chef: Automate server configuration and deployment by modeling it in code More Info
Chocolatey Essentials More Info
Hosting Web Applications on the Amazon Cloud More Info
Introduction to SaltStack Basics More Info
Log Analysis using ElasticSearch , Logstash and Kibana More Info
Next Generation PaaS and Software Distribution with More Info
System Center 2012 for Architects More Info


Advanced HTML5 and JavaScript APIs More Info
Developing Win8 Apps with HTML5 More Info
Enter Web Components: It will change HTML/CSS/JS as we know it More Info
SASS: Organization, Performance, and Best Practices More Info
Using HTML5 Navigation and Resource Timing APIs to Understand Client User Experience More Info


Java allows you to play online games, chat with people around the world, calculate your mortgage interest, and view images in 3D, just to name a few. It's also integral to the intranet applications and other e-business solutions that are the foundation of corporate computing.

Basics of heap dump analysis More Info
Concurrency in Java, a practical approach More Info
Introduction to Hadoop More Info
Play Framework with Java More Info
REST with DropWizard More Info
Scala in plain English More Info


JavaScript (JS) is an interpreted computer programming language.[5] It was originally implemented as part of web browsers so that client-side scripts couldinteract with the user, control the browser, communicate asynchronously, and alter the document content that was displayed.[5] More recently, however, it has become common in server-side programming, game development and the creation of desktop applications.

As I Walk Through The Valley Of The Shadow Of DOM More Info
Building Web API's with HapiJS and MongoDB More Info
Creating Maps Using the ESRI JavaScript API More Info
Creating Single Page Applications with Ember.js More Info
Escaping Callbacks: Using Promises in JavaScript More Info
ExpressJs for ASP.NET MVC developers More Info
Groom your markup with mustache More Info
gulp - the Streaming build system More Info
Intro to Sails.js More Info
Introduction to AngularJS More Info
Introduction to D3 js More Info
Introduction to D3 js More Info
Introduction to Node.js - Workshop More Info
Making Your Pages Speak: Web Speech API More Info
Not Another Chat App (Web Sockets in the Real World) More Info
Reactive UI with ClojureScript/Om More Info
Rich Web UIs with Dojo More Info
Robust Web APIs with node.js and Express More Info
The Ultimate JavaScript Experience More Info
TypeScript 101 More Info
Understanding React More Info

Mobile (Android/iOS/Microsoft)

Mobile (Android/iOS/Microsoft)
Android From the Trenches More Info
Android: Building More with Less More Info
Create Your First Game for Android/iOS/Microsoft More Info
Creating Cross-Platform Mobile Apps Using C# with Xamarin More Info
Data bind everything! No longer bound to Windows thanks to MVVMCross More Info
Debugging in Xcode with Objective-C More Info
How to Write an App More Info
Share More Code on iOS, Android, and Windows with Portable Class Libraries More Info
Writing Mobile Apps for iOS, Android, and Windows Phone Simultaneously with PhoneGap More Info
Writing your first iOS app More Info


Akka with Scala in Action More Info
An Introduction to Genetic Algorithms More Info
Bluetooth Low Energy More Info
Gaining the Knowledge of the Open Data Protocol (OData) More Info
Get To Know Galileo More Info
Getting Started with Internet of Things! More Info
How to Create Products People Actually Use More Info
How To Keep Up With My Tweets More Info
Intro to Scala More Info
Introduction To Game Development with Unity3d More Info
Is your web site safe? What are the OWASP Top 10 web vulnerabilities More Info
Just Go For It! More Info
Learn the Lingo: Design Patterns More Info
Play Framework with Scala in Action More Info
Soft Skills for a Hard World Part 1 More Info
Soft Skills for a Hard World Part 2 More Info
SSIS More Info
SSRS More Info
Visualizing Web Page Serve Performance Using WebRockit More Info
What Have I Done?! More Info


Python is a programming language that lets you work more quickly and integrate your systems more effectively. You can learn to use Python and see almost immediate gains in productivity and lower maintenance costs.

Computer Vision with Python More Info
From zero to Django in sixty minutes More Info
Image Processing with Python More Info
Machine Learning with Python More Info
Nefarious Python for Fun and Profit More Info
Web development with Something other than Django. More Info


An ounce of prevention... More Info
Integrating JavaScript unit-testing (QUnit) with TestNG and Maven More Info
Introduction to Selenium & Page Object Architecture More Info


A dynamic, open source programming language with a focus on simplicity and productivity. It has an elegant syntax that is natural to read and easy to write.

Object-Oriented Programming with Ruby More Info
Rails 4 - A Whirlwind Tour More Info